New York Knicks guard Trey Burke is not expected to see much playing time in Sunday's game against the Indiana Pacers.
Burke is active today after a six-game absence, but head coach David Fizdale said that he will only be used in a limited fashion, if at all.
Burke is averaging 12.0 points, 2.1 boards, and 3.0 dimes this season. We project him to score just 8.6 FanDuel points in today's game.
